What we do
Utilizing Callan’s scale, experience, and resources, AmRET® applies a process-driven approach to building and maintaining efficient, low-cost multi-manager investment portfolios on behalf of institutional and a limited number of high net worth investors.

PresidentJim is the President of AmRET, a member of the Callan Independent Adviser Group. His career began at VALIC in 1993 where he was named National Rookie of the Year. He then served as Vice President of Pension Service Company before agreeing to become SVP and Senior Institutional Consultant for Morgan Stanley where he served clients for nearly ten years. Jim’s experiences and vision led him to join the Callan IAG when the opportunity presented itself in July of 2019. He is recognized for being innovative, knowledgeable and dedicated to providing an exceptional customer service experience. He is responsible for leading all the firm’s investment advisory services. Jim has represented the endorsed retirement programs for the U.S. Conference of Mayors (USCM), the American Hospital Association (AHA), the Georgia Hospital Association (GHA), the Georgia Association of Educators (GAE), Association County Commissioners of Georgia (ACCG), and the National Association of Counties (NACo) among others. Jim earned his BBA degree from the J. Mack Robinson School of Business at Georgia State University in 1984. He is a Chartered Retirement Plan Specialist (CRPS) and Registered Investment Adviser through his affiliation with Cambridge Investment Research, Inc. and holds FINRA Series 6, 7, 26, 63 and 66 securities licenses as well as Life Insurance and Annuity designations. Over the years, he has served on many boards that support community and ministry related activities. Jim is married to his wife Cindy and they have three children and five grandchildren.

Executive Vice PresidentFor over 40 years, Paul has been serving as a consultant in the institutional retirement plan sector. He has served as the lead consultant for several state retirement funds including Nevada, Arkansas, Texas, Vermont, and Utah. In this capacity, Paul was responsible for custodial selection, asset liability modeling, fund manager selection, fiduciary education, performance monitoring and reporting, and handled special projects requested by clients. His extensive experience in serving the institutional marketing sector makes him an invaluable member of the AmRET team. Paul is Executive Vice President and Senior Institutional Consultant at AmRET. He served in key leadership positions with Callan Associates for over 25 years prior to joining AmRET in Callan’s Independent Adviser Group. Additionally, Paul was a member of the Callan Associates Manager Search Committee for over a decade. Prior to working at Callan, he was a Principal at Mercer Asset Planning for eight years. He also worked as an investment consultant with the Funds Evaluation Group at A. G. Becker. Paul earned his MS in industrial management from the University of Tennessee, his MS in chemistry from Emory University, and his BS in chemistry from Purdue University.

Chief Investment OfficerNeal has spent most of his career as a securities analyst, economist, and investment advisor for noted Wall Street firms such as Sanford C. Bernstein, Interstate Securities, Scott & Stringfellow, and Morgan Stanley. Neal serves as Chief Investment Officer for AmRET and leads the firm’s investment analysis and research efforts for its clients. Over the nearly forty years he has been in the financial services industry, Neal has honed his analytical skills and is proficient in solving complex problems and running sophisticated financial software programs that facilitate trustee research requests and reporting. He has conducted numerous studies of funds and portfolios and presented the results of such studies to plan sponsor boards and committees in clearly understandable form. He has also performed manager searches and implemented manager changes, when appropriate. In his role as an investment advisor he has worked with a broad range of governmental and private sector entities. Neal prides himself on his ability to respond quickly and intelligently to situations that arise unexpectedly and to develop communications and ad hoc reports to address such extenuating circumstances as they may arise for clients. Mr. Kaplan is a Chartered Financial Analyst (CFA). He earned a B.A. degree in History and Political Science from the University of Rochester and a M.S. in Management from the Sloan School of Management at the Massachusetts Institute of Technology (MIT). He has served on the Board of Directors for Criterion Biosciences and as CFO of Excision Bio Therapeutics. We are very proud to have Neal on our team.
We aspire to be our clients’ trusted adviser, and we gain that trust by using a consulting philosophy comprised of the following five tenets:
Embrace a client-focused consulting model
Be process-driven and results-focused
Base research on proprietary data
Maintain oversight
Collaborative approach
